I would say just grab a plug in lamp and splice the cable on the netral but this project really should have an earth connection for safety. Grab an extension lead and a standard ceiling socket, cut the female head off the lead and mount the light socket to some timber and pass the earth through and bond to any non-live exposed metal. Smashing the light also functions as a ghetto emergency stop button :) Edit: be aware that DC suffers more voltage drop than AC, keep the lines short or use thicker cables to compensate
